Output bf12a8259a46249bc6efcb15e69e85948823f34268af29ab800db3489700d0cd:3

value
7043302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c3c2813aead350294c5add95003e3b21f1e8b1e OP_EQUAL
address
32oi6bXaBqD8trNrBABsEVWPLnX6Lpj2yW
transaction
bf12a8259a46249bc6efcb15e69e85948823f34268af29ab800db3489700d0cd
spent
true